Racist and extremist labels to silence us, says Isma

comments     Published     Updated

Those accusing Ikatan Musliman Malaysia (Isma) of being racists and extremists are engaging in a psychological attack to "silence" Isma and Malays who are fighting for their rights, Isma claimed today.

In an open letter to all Malay Muslims, its president Abdullah Zaik Abdul Rahman warned Malay Muslims of a "Jewish" and "Zionist" agenda to undermine Islam's position in the country.
